Position: Radiologist – Plain Films
Practice: Progressive Physician Associates (PPA) is a large interdisciplinary private practice group of over 100 providers that includes Diagnostic Radiologists, Interventional Radiologists, Vascular Surgeons and Advanced Practitioners. We are the exclusive service provider for St. Luke’s University Health Network (SLUHN) in Lehigh Valley, PA. We are proud to partner with SLUHN to support their Radiology Residency Program.
Our Network: SLUHN, is a growing regional/tertiary network of 13 hospitals, specialty clinics and imaging centers serving the Lehigh Valley community in Northeastern Pennsylvania and Western New Jersey. We are an Academic institution with extensive residency and fellowship programs as well as a Medical School. As a GE show site, the network offers state of the art, standardized equipment across network hospitals and imaging sites, as well as a unified PACS system.
Who we are seeking: PPA is seeking a part-time or full-time board diagnostic radiologist proficient in chest, musculoskeletal, and abdominal radiography. Performance of fluoroscopic studies and/or interpretation of fluoroscopic images also beneficial. PPA is responsible for the interpretation of imaging for all Critical Care patients, inpatient floors, Emergency Departments, and Outpatient settings across the network. The position can include remote, on site, or combination of shifts. Participation in teaching medical students, radiology residents, and rotating clinical fellows is an option with flexibility.
